Try and disconnect your serial cable while the router is booting. It
looks like it is trying to do an auto-install and finding a frame-relay
connection and setting the frame relay parameters in the running config
for you.

Has anyone in the group come across the following problem. I erase all
configs, get prompted for set-up go in to the 'blank' router and my
encapsulation frame-relay and frame-relay lmi-tpe statements are still
present !

This happens every time. I am running 12.1 code on 2600s.
